Boatage is a coordinate term of porterage.
As nouns the difference between porterage and boatage
is that porterage is the transportation of goods by a porter while boatage is the total capacity of boats, as of lifeboats on a ship.

boatage
English
Noun
The total capacity of boats, as of lifeboats on a ship.
Conveyance by boat.
A charge for transporting goods by boat.
